Introduction
Organizational change is a procedure, which is adopted by various companies to bring
changes or modifications in their structure, operations, technologies, and culture. These changes
constantly influence the working of the companies. Today to sustain in the challenging and
dynamic environment, modifications in the organization have become a necessity (Pham, 2018).
As future managers of McDonald’s company , a research study has been conducted to
examine and receive the insights regarding the demand for hamburgers, fries, and beverages of
McDonald’s. It was identified that due to the high prevalence of obesity and excessive
consumption of junk food, the demand of its food is decreasing. Therefore, there is a need of
change in the menu of this family restaurant (Murphy, 2019).
Overview of McDonalds’s
McDonald’s is an American largest fast-food chain, which established by siblings
Maurice and Richard McDonald in San Bernardino, California in 1948. McDonald’s is known
for its hamburgers, French fries. According to the company's website, McDonald’s is currently
operating in 118 nations and through its 36000 franchises, it is providing premium services to
about 69 million people on an average base (Maynard, 2018). However, due to the high
prevalence of obesity among kids and youngsters, the demand for their Happy Meal is reducing
and boycott by many people. To retain its customers, McDonald’s will be launching a new
combination and variety of healthy and nutritive food so that customers can access healthy happy
meal food and enrich their experience (Kirk, 2018).
